Jump to content


Photo

$variavel = Include... Da Um Errinho


  • Faça o login para participar
4 replies to this topic

#1 maxmouse

maxmouse

    12 Horas

  • Usuários
  • 231 posts
  • Sexo:Masculino

Posted 20/07/2006, 12:33

Ae galera , estou tentando fazer com que uma variavel seja igual ao conteudo de um TXT

aconte que sempre esta aparecendo o numero 1 junto... pq?

<?
@$url = include"./coberturavip/admin/banner/banner.txt";
echo $url;
?>


o conteudo deste txt é um endereço url , eu e tenho que incluir ele aqui dentro desse for no href

<? 
	for($i=1;$i<=10;$i++)
	{
	
	 echo'<table width="100%" border="0" cellspacing="0" cellpadding="0">
	  <tr>
		<td align="center"><img src="imagens/naotem.gif" width="5" height="5" /></td>
	  </tr>
	  <tr>
		<td align="center" valign="top"><table width="120" height="60" border="0" cellpadding="0" cellspacing="0" bgcolor="#FFFFFF">
			<tr>
			  <td align="left" valign="top"><a href="'.$url.'" target="_blank"><img src="imagens/banners/banner_'.$i.'.gif" width="120" height="60" alt="Anuncie aqui você também!" border=0></a></td>
			</tr>
		</table></td>
	  </tr>
	  
	  
	</table>';
	}
	?>




vlw

#2 raphaelcarlos

raphaelcarlos

    Futebol, Cerveja e Familia Ø VIVA LoCuRa Ø

  • Usuários
  • 239 posts
  • Sexo:Não informado
  • Localidade:Sao paulo

Posted 20/07/2006, 12:52

então não percisa dar um include faça com (file) e (foreach)

<?
 $file =   "./coberturavip/admin/banner/banner.txt";
foreach($linhas as $url)
{	
	 echo'<table width="100%" border="0" cellspacing="0" cellpadding="0">
	  <tr>
		<td align="center"><img src="imagens/naotem.gif" width="5" height="5" /></td>
	  </tr>
	  <tr>
		<td align="center" valign="top"><table width="120" height="60" border="0" cellpadding="0" cellspacing="0" bgcolor="#FFFFFF">
			<tr>
			  <td align="left" valign="top"><a href="'.$url.'" target="_blank"><img src="imagens/banners/banner_'.$i.'.gif" width="120" height="60" alt="Anuncie aqui você também!" border=0></a></td>
			</tr>
		</table></td>
	  </tr>
	  
	  
	</table>';
	}
	?>

Edição feita por: raphaelcarlos, 20/07/2006, 12:53.

Raphael prefere :
Mozilla/5.0 => Tema :Noia 2.0 (eXtreme) | Linux Mandriva
Linguagens :
PHP | ASP | VB | JavaScript | Dhtml |
Banco de dados :
ODBC | Mysql | SQL Server | Oracle 10g
To aprendendo :
Java | Ajax | Web 2.0
Ferramentas :
PL - SQL | Mysql Front | PHP editor | PhotoShop | Mysql Adminstrator

#3 maxmouse

maxmouse

    12 Horas

  • Usuários
  • 231 posts
  • Sexo:Masculino

Posted 20/07/2006, 19:10

cara , nao deu nada certo :(

nao entendi muito .. o que este foreach($linhas as $url) faz ?

foreach($linhas as $url)



#4 Balala

Balala

    What you want for yourself?

  • Ex-Admins
  • 3357 posts
  • Sexo:Não informado
  • Localidade:Jaraguá do Sul - SC
  • Interesses:http://forum.wmonline.com.br/index.php?showtopic=5792

Posted 20/07/2006, 19:20

O 1 é o retorno do include (true)

<?php
$arquivo = "./coberturavip/admin/banner/banner.txt";

// acho o @ um cachorrao feio =P, entao, vamos verificar se o arquivo existe
if(file_exists($arquivo))
{
	// se ele existir, pegamos o conteudo dele
	$url = file_get_contents($arquivo);
} else
{
	$url = "ARQUIVO INEXISTENTE";
}

echo $url;
?>

Balala - Admin Geral Webfórum - Retired
Twitter
Stop Spreading Lies!
Posted Image

#5 maxmouse

maxmouse

    12 Horas

  • Usuários
  • 231 posts
  • Sexo:Masculino

Posted 20/07/2006, 21:41

valew ae Balala.. brigadao mesmo !
vlw tb raphaelcarlos

:P




0 user(s) are reading this topic

0 membro(s), 0 visitante(s) e 0 membros anônimo(s)

IPB Skin By Virteq